(click on "Q&A with Sports for the World's Children") 10th Annual "They are Worthy" Benefit Softball Tournament Best Ever SWC's 10th annual "They are Worthy" Benefit Softball Tournament, held in San Francisco on July 14 and 15, 2007, at Moscone Recreation Center, was a great success. Approximately $2,700 was raised and hundreds of pounds of sports equipment donations were collected from participating players and teams, all for for SWC programs. More Info & Results Oct. 31 - Nov. 7, 2006 • "Turning a Double Play" Volunteer Trip to Mexico 14 volunteers from four (4) states helped deliver more than 3,500 pounds of much needed sports equipment to over 2,800 deserving kids in 22 different leagues, schools, and sports clubs in Loreto, Ignacio Zaragoza, Puerto Adolfo Lopez Mateos, Ciudad Insurgentes, Ligui, Valle Santo Domingo, La Poza Grande, and Cuidad Constitucion, BCS, Mexico.
